Why Containers Need Specialized Waterproofing
Steel Behaves Differently From Concrete
Unlike a concrete roof, a steel container expands and contracts more dramatically with temperature changes, which puts constant stress on seams, welds, and any coating applied to the surface.
Corrugated Roofs Trap Standing Water
Most shipping containers have a slightly corrugated or ribbed roof profile, and without proper slope correction or coating, water tends to pool in the low points instead of draining off.
Rust Is the Real Enemy
Once water finds a way through a compromised seam or coating, it doesn’t just cause a leak — it starts corroding the steel from the inside, weakening the structure long before the leak becomes obvious indoors.

Common Problems With Untreated Containers
Condensation Buildup
Steel containers are highly conductive, meaning temperature swings between day and night cause moisture to condense on the interior ceiling, which can be mistaken for a roof leak when it’s actually a separate insulation problem.
Seam and Weld Failures
The joints where roof panels, corner castings, and wall sections meet are the most common points of failure, since these seams flex slightly with heat and are rarely perfectly sealed from the factory.
Rust Streaking on Walls
Visible rust streaks running down exterior or interior walls usually indicate water is already penetrating a weak point in the coating or seam above.
Container Waterproofing Methods
Rust-Resistant Primer Base Coat
Before any waterproofing layer goes on, a rust-inhibiting primer is applied to any exposed or corroding steel to stop further oxidation and give the topcoat a stable surface to bond to.
Elastomeric Roof Coating
A flexible, rubber-like coating applied across the container roof that stretches with the steel’s thermal expansion instead of cracking, making it one of the most reliable options for container rooftops.
Bituminous Membrane for Heavy Exposure
For containers facing constant sun and rain exposure, a torch-applied or self-adhesive bitumen membrane provides a thick, durable barrier, often used on containers converted into permanent structures.
Seam and Joint Sealing
Every seam, weld line, and corner casting joint is treated separately with a flexible sealant before the main coating is applied, since these points fail first if left untreated.
Heat-Reflective Top Coating
Since steel absorbs and radiates heat far more than concrete, a reflective top coat is often added over the waterproofing layer to reduce indoor temperature in container offices, cafes, or homes.

The Container Waterproofing Process
Step 1: Inspection and Rust Assessment
A full inspection identifies existing rust spots, seam gaps, and any areas where a previous coating has failed.
Step 2: Surface Cleaning and Rust Treatment
The container surface is cleaned of dirt, old flaking paint, and surface rust, with a rust converter or inhibitor applied to any corroded sections.
Step 3: Seam Sealing and Primer Application
All seams and joints are sealed individually, followed by a rust-resistant primer coat across the full roof and wall surfaces.
Step 4: Waterproofing Coating Application
The chosen system — elastomeric coating or bitumen membrane — is applied evenly across the roof and any exposed wall sections in multiple coats.
Why Multiple Coats Matter
A single thin coat rarely provides lasting protection on steel, since pinholes and uneven thickness are common with one pass — multiple coats ensure full, even coverage without weak spots.
Step 5: Curing and Final Inspection
The coating is left to cure fully, followed by an inspection and water test to confirm no seepage points remain before the container is put back into use.

Choosing the Right Container Waterproofing Company in Karachi
Ask How They Handle Existing Rust
A reliable provider should explain their process for treating rust before waterproofing, since coating over active corrosion without addressing it first leads to early coating failure.
Confirm Seam and Joint Treatment Is Included
Ask specifically whether seams, welds, and corner castings are treated individually, or whether the quote only covers a general roof coating, since seams are the most common failure point.
Look for Experience With Converted Containers
Container homes, offices, and cafes each have different waterproofing needs depending on window cutouts, added insulation, and structural modifications, so ask about the provider’s specific experience with converted containers.
Frequently Asked Questions
What is container waterproofing? Container waterproofing is the process of applying rust-resistant primers and flexible waterproofing coatings to a shipping container’s roof, walls, and seams to prevent leaks, condensation damage, and corrosion.
How is container waterproofing different from roof waterproofing? Steel containers expand and contract more than concrete, and are prone to rust, which means the process requires rust treatment and flexible coatings rather than the rigid systems often used on concrete roofs.
How long does container waterproofing last? With proper rust treatment, seam sealing, and a quality coating system, container waterproofing typically lasts 5 to 10 years before recoating is needed, depending on exposure and usage.
Can waterproofing fix condensation problems inside a container? Waterproofing alone won’t fully resolve condensation, since that’s often an insulation issue rather than a leak. Combining waterproofing with interior insulation gives the best results for converted container spaces.
